Sajjangarh Palace Travel Guide

Sajjangarh Palace, also known as the Monsoon Palace, is a majestic hilltop palace located in Udaipur, India. This historical landmark offers breathtaking views of the surrounding countryside and Lake Pichola. Built-in the 19th century by Maharana Sajjan Singh, the palace served as a summer retreat for the royal family. Its stunning architecture and rich history make it a must-visit destination for history buffs and architecture enthusiasts alike.

Important Sajjangarh Palace trip information


  • Ideal Duration: A half-day visit is sufficient to explore the palace and its surroundings.
  • Best Time to Visit: The best time to visit is during the winter months from October to March.
  • Nearby Airports and Railway Stations: The nearest airport is Maharana Pratap Airport, and the closest railway station is Udaipur City Railway Station.
